Three-Layer Structured Design

Three-Layer Structured Design for Superior Performance

The FRY heat-shrinkable tubular sleeve adopts a scientific three-layer composite structure, each layer playing a critical role in enhancing anti-corrosion efficiency and durability:

1. Primer Layer: Solvent-Free Two-Component Liquid Epoxy as the bottom anticorrosion layer. With its strong adhesion to bare steel and existing pipeline coatings, it forms a tight, chemical-resistant barrier to prevent the pipeline from corrosion.

2. Intermediate Layer: The second layer of the tubular sleeve is High Shear Strength Copolymer Adhesive. Its high shear strength ensures the tubular sleeve stays firmly attached to the pipeline and prevents the pipeline from corrosion even under soil pressure, pipeline thermal expansion, or minor ground movement.

3. Backing Layer: The third layer Radiation Cross-Linked Polyethylene backing. The outer backing enjoys high mechanical strength, impact resistance, and weather resistance. After heat shrinking, it forms a rigid, seamless protective shell that resists soil abrasion, root penetration, and external impactsβ€”effectively shielding the weld joint from physical damage during backfilling and long-term operation.

Technical Data

No. Property Unit Test Method Typical Value
1 Max. Operating Temperature 50℃
PE Backing
2 Tensile Strength MPa ASTM D-638 24.6
3 Elongation % ASTM D-638 640
3 Hardness Shore D ASTM D-2240 45
4 Volume Resistivity OhmΒ·cm ASTM D 257 10*10^17
5 Dielectric Strength KV/mm ASTM D-149 32.3
Adhesive
6 Softening point ℃ ASTM E 28 94
7 Lap Shear@23℃ N/cm2 ISO21809-3 90
Installed System
8 Peel Strength @23℃ N/cm ISO21809-3 56N/cm
9 Impact Resistance J ASTM G-14 ≥15J
10 Indentation Resistance ISO21809-3 Pass
11 Cathodic Disbondment @23℃, 28 days ISO21809-3 13mm rad
